Odishas First 20-Coach Vande Bharat Express Enhances Connectivity Between Howrah and Puri

Indian Railways has launched its first 20-coach Vande Bharat Express on the Howrah-Puri route. This semi-high-speed train, which replaces its 16-coach predecessor, promises to drastically reduce travel times while also offering a significant boost in passenger capacity.

The new 502-kilometre stretch, which now includes more coaches and modern amenities, is set to become a game-changer for the state, enhancing both commuter and tourist connectivity. Manufactured by the Integral Coach Factory in Chennai as part of the ‘Make in India’ initiative, the 20-coach Vande Bharat Express embodies cutting-edge technology and efficient design, and is expected to carry up to 85,000 passengers annually. The introduction of the longer train on this route reflects Indian Railways’ commitment to modernising the country’s rail network, making travel faster, more comfortable, and sustainable.

The Howrah-Puri route, which connects Odisha with West Bengal, has long been a key artery for both daily commuters and pilgrims heading to the famous Jagannath Temple in Puri. The 20-coach Vande Bharat is expected to significantly enhance this connectivity, offering improved service on a route that sees heavy footfall. The journey, which previously took up to 7 hours, is now streamlined to 6 hours and 40 minutes, making it an attractive option for time-sensitive passengers. One of the most notable upgrades with the 20-coach Vande Bharat Express is its focus on passenger comfort. The train offers two classes: AC Chair Car and Executive AC, priced at ₹1,245 and ₹2,400 respectively. Key features such as rotatable seats in the Executive Class, large panoramic windows, on-board Wi-Fi, and infotainment systems are designed to elevate the travel experience. The spacious interiors, ample legroom, and overhead luggage racks add to the convenience, ensuring passengers can travel in comfort.

The train is also equipped with catering services that provide meals during the journey, further enhancing the passenger experience. The launch of this 20-coach model is part of a broader strategy to enhance regional transport infrastructure and cater to rising passenger demand. Odisha has seen steady growth in both business and tourism, and the Vande Bharat Express will help accommodate this growth. Key stations along the route, including Kharagpur, Balasore, Bhadrak, and Bhubaneswar, will now serve as enhanced hubs for connectivity, making it easier for people to travel between Odisha and West Bengal.
